Advantages and Disadvantages of Digital Communication:

The advantages and disadvantages of digital communication are as follows,

Digital communication have the following advantages:

1. The digital communication systems are simpler and cheaper compared to analog communication systems because of the advancements made in the IC technologies.

2. In digital communication, the speech, video and other data may be merged and transmitted over a common channel using multiplexing.

3. Using data encryption, only permitted receivers may be allowed to detect the transmitted data. This property is of its most importance in military applications.

4. Since the transmission is digital and the channel encoding is used, the noise does not accumulate from repeater to repeater in long distance communications.

5. Since the transmitted signal is digital in nature, a large amount of noise interference may be tolerated.

6. Since in digital communication, channel coding is used, the errors may be detected and corrected in the receivers.

7. Digital communication is adaptive to other advanced branches of data processing such as digital signal processing, image processing and data compression etc.

Disadvantages:

Although digital communication offers so many advantages as mentioned above, it has some drawbacks also. However, the advantages of digital communication outweigh the disadvantages given below :

1. Because of analog to digital conversion, the data rate becomes high and therefore, more transmission bandwidth is required for digital communication.

2. Digital communication needs synchronization in case of synchronous modulation.
